The bachelor's program at USU was ranked #173 on College Factual's Best Schools for international business list. It is also ranked #1 in Utah.
During the 2020-2021 academic year, Utah State University handed out 19 bachelor's degrees in international business/trade/commerce. This is a decrease of 24% over the previous year when 25 degrees were handed out.
Take a look at the following statistics related to the make-up of the international business majors at Utah State University.
The international business program at USU awarded 19 bachelor's degrees in 2020-2021. About 74% of these degrees went to men with the other 26% going to women.
The majority of bachelor's degree recipients in this major at USU are white. In the most recent graduating class for which data is available, 79% of students fell into this category.
